Transaction 5114c71eec8c4519a952b2c21fa881c8bbc682720c00a9dd1350dd90bf3dcfd7

52 Input
1 Outputs
  • 5114c71eec8c4519a952b2c21fa881c8bbc682720c00a9dd1350dd90bf3dcfd7:0
  • value  10847954
    address  33bQgZv3WA8c4zNrSnxRymGQhx9Th5o2xA